New Delhi [India], March 1: With the advent of Industry 4.0, the global industry is eyeing a workforce that is not only technically proficient but also adaptable and innovative. In India, the ambitious National Education Policy(NEP) 2020 lays the groundwork for incorporating technology-oriented education and hands-on experiences to nurture future-ready professionals.

Furthermore, the government of India has rolled out comprehensive programs like Prerana to foster experiential and inspirational learning as well as real-world exposure among students across the country.
